Your Role
As an Enterprise Risk Analyst your main responsibilities will include, but not necessarily be limited to, the following:
Collaborates effectively and provide support to the Chief Risk Officer and the ERM team in the implementation and maintenance of a robust ERM framework, including:
Reports on Emerging Risks both internally and externally.
Promotes Risk Culture awareness.
Supports with the collection of information for policies and other governance documents.
- Risk Identification and Assessment: Supports the 2nd line review and challenge activities. Completes Risk Assessments and Risk Reviews, ensuring regular follow-up and reporting on improvement actions.
- Risk Response: Supports the review and challenge of proposed 1st line risk responses. Undertakes regular challenge meetings with management and identifies opportunities for appropriate risk mitigations.
- Monitoring: Assists with performing risk monitoring activities.
- Assurance: Supports assurance activities to ensure risks are effectively monitored and managed.
- Governance and Reporting: Contributes to the production of risk reporting.

- Engagement: Supports the 1st line to adopt Group Risk Management tools, templates and methodologies.
- Training: Supports with the development of training materials.
